Scooter not starting

Hey guys. So my GoPed sport had an issue yesterday where it wouldn’t start.

When pull-starting it would sputter on for a sec before dying and when trying to roll start it there was no resistance from the spindle on the tire.

It would just roll like a normal scooter.

Rear tire would drag when I was walking next to it like there was still resistance though.

Any tips?

u/Key_Lengthiness_2285 Jun 09 '26

Do you know about the rear tire adjustment? Loosen the back bolt for the tire and just get the GoPed into a “wheelie” position, then push down on the tire and tighten it to make sure it is making contact. If that doesn’t do it you need to remove the tire and inspect the spindle.

u/HighSpeedLowDrag0 Jun 11 '26

Spindle not screwed in anymore or not making contact with the tire, tire fishtailing may mean it needs to be adjusted or is worn down unevenly and may need replacing.

If you try to pull start with the rear tire off the ground and you feel no resistance pulling the string/you don’t hear the engine trying to start with that familiar glug-glug-glug sound, you may have lost compression or there may be something disconnected inside where the pull rope connects to.
